Director Process Improvement, Finance Transformation
Scope:
This new role will report directly to the Senior Vice President, Finance Transformation, based in Culver City, CA. They will play a key role in transforming the global finance function at Sony Pictures; including driving the optimization of processes across the function and helping to redefine how Finance supports the business in achieving near-term and long-term objectives. This role will work side-by-side with Senior finance leadership including the Divisional CFO's, Finance Operations team, and IT in designing and delivering efficient business processes. Driving some of the most critical pieces of the finance transformation, this role will have a significant impact on the company's operations. This is a two-year role, with the opportunity for possible extension or transfer to another group at the end of the term.
Key activities for this position will include:
• Understanding and analyzing current business processes across finance
• Making recommendations to business process changes based on experience, analysis, best practices and feedback
• Working with cross functional teams to align opportunities for improvement
• Designing complex processes and ensuring process mapping is complete
• Understanding and recommending system changes to deliver process improvements
• Building a roadmap and prioritizing process changes to implement based on cost benefit analysis, dependencies with other initiatives or systems, and organizational bandwidth
• Developing performance metrics to measure the impact of implemented process changes successes
• Participating in change management activities associated with process improvement, engaging leadership and stakeholders to obtain support and buy in for a change
